Daily Nutrition Tip: We’ve long known that blueberries have a lot to offer in the nutrition department. At just 80 calories per serving, they contain only naturally occurring sugars, are low in fat and sodium, and contribute essential nutrients, including vitamin C, vitamin K, manganese, and dietary fiber. Even better: they do it all while tasting great. It’s always a good idea to grab a bluetiful bunch to share with your favorite bunch:)

Daily Nutrition Tip: Butter itself is not a poor diet choice, even though it's a saturated fat. The problem people run into is they use too much. I suggest using butter where it can be tasted, such as on a muffin, and then choose a more healthful cooking oil, such as extra-virgin olive oil. Even though oilve oil is a healthy fat, it's still calorically dense, so don't use too much at once:)

Daily Nutrition Tip: The prevalence of diabetes is rapidly rising in every country around the world. According to the American Diabetes Association, nearly 10% of the U.S. population has diabetes. Another 84 million adults have prediabetes. And, at least 1/4 of people with diabetes and the vast majority with prediabetes don't even know they have it. If things don't change, about 2 in 5 Americans will develop diabetes in their lifetime. Do yourself a favor & practice eating less of the highly processed foods, more plant based foods, & get more activity into your days! Oh, don't forget to reduce your portion sizes:)

Daily Nutrition Tip: It's National Strawberry Month! Did you know that research suggests adding these beauties to your daily diet could help stave off cardiovascular disease and lower blood pressure markers? The cardio-protective nutrients in strawberries include vitamin C, folate, fiber, potassium and flavonoids. Research indicates that strawberry consumption not only increases blood levels of these nutrients but also may lower markers of cardiovascular disease, like homocysteine levels and blood pressure. Remember...at least 8 per day benefits you & your overall health!!!

Daily Nutrition Tip: To get the biggest bang for your nutritional buck & to have full control over what goes intoand what you get out of each meal, try cooking your meals at home. By applying some smart substitutions & creative modifications, you can make almost every recipe more conducive to your nutrition goals. I recommend adding veggies to almost anything (sweet or savory) by shredding carrots, sweet potatoes, zucchini or whatever you enjoy. For example, add veggies to o...vernight oats, meatballs or muffins. You can even add some pumpkin or squash puree to spaghetti sauce for some added nutrition and a hint of sweetness.To get the biggest health benefit,stick with in-season produce, as it tends to have a much higher nutrient content. Bonus: When you use more veggies, you can cut down on the amount of meat, fish or poultry, which will help to reduce the overall cost, fat and calorie content of the meal. See more
